Transaction 6653501ce889a99b8a07aa917f88ed42ee127869b117feb8543fd7a72f313ace
1 Input
1 Output
-
6653501ce889a99b8a07aa917f88ed42ee127869b117feb8543fd7a72f313ace:0
- value
- 158690
- script pubkey
- OP_0 OP_PUSHBYTES_20 2594759dd94dfa9b99c6c496801acd777123fff9
- address
- bc1qyk28t8wefhafhxwxcjtgqxkdwacj8lle6c6xlt